Earley Station provides a variety of essential facilities to make your journey smooth and hassle-free. The ticket office is open from 6:05 AM to 1:25 PM on weekdays and offers adjusted times over the weekend and holidays. There are also ticket machines available for quick transactions and ticket collection, including options for those with a Disabled Persons Railcard discount.
Accessibility is a priority at Earley, with step-free access available to Platform 1, catering to trains towards Reading. However, be aware that Platform 2, serving London-bound trains, does have steps. For assistance needs, customer help points are present, though there is no staff help directly at the station. Should you need anything beyond the basics, it's good to note there are no refreshment facilities or shops on the premises, so plan accordingly.
Efficient transport links extend the convenience of Earley Station beyond its platforms. Local bus services can be accessed at Wokingham Road (A329), further enhancing your connectivity. A downloadable guide is available here to assist with journey planning.

At Runcorn train station, passengers can purchase tickets at the ticket office, which is open from 05:45 to 19:30 on weekdays, from 06:30 to 19:30 on Saturdays, and from 08:45 to 19:30 on Sundays. If you’re running short on time, ticket machines are available for your convenience, though accessible machines are not currently available. For the tech-savvy traveler, it's worth noting that smartcards are not issued or validated here, so plan accordingly.
Step-free access throughout the station makes Runcorn ideal for passengers with mobility needs, and staff are available to assist daily until late. The station boasts a range of amenities including waiting rooms, seating areas, and accessible toilets. While luggage storage isn't provided, lost property services are managed by Avanti West Coast. Refreshments and shops are available on-site, although visitors won’t find an ATM or currency exchange facilities. For cyclists, there are ample bicycle storage options, fully monitored by CCTV for added security.
Transportation links at Runcorn station are well-established, offering a convenient array of alternative travel methods. A rail replacement service is conveniently located at the station entrance turning circle, ensuring seamless travel even during disruptions. Local buses can be a great alternative for exploring the surrounding area, with printable information available to guide your journey.
